了解区块链的基本概念
区块链,作为一种分布式账本技术,近年来因其独特的安全性和透明性,受到了广泛关注。简单来说,区块链是一种去中心化的数据库,由多个节点共同维护,每个节点都保存着整个账本的副本。下面,我们来详细了解一下区块链的基本概念。
区块链的核心特征
- 去中心化:区块链的数据分布在全球多个节点上,不存在单一中心化的控制点,因此具有较高的安全性。
- 不可篡改性:一旦数据被写入区块链,就无法被篡改,保证了数据的安全性。
- 透明性:所有参与节点都可以查看区块链上的数据,保证了数据的公开性。
- 安全性:区块链采用加密技术,确保数据传输过程中的安全性。
区块链的组成
- 区块:区块链的基本组成单元,包含一系列交易信息、时间戳、区块头等。
- 区块头:区块头的哈希值是区块的唯一标识,用于连接区块,形成链。
- 区块间连接:区块之间通过哈希值相互连接,形成一条连续的链。
区块链技术的应用场景
区块链技术在各个领域都有广泛的应用,以下列举几个典型的应用场景:
1. 金融服务
区块链技术可以应用于金融领域,如数字货币、跨境支付、供应链金融等。例如,比特币就是基于区块链技术的数字货币。
2. 供应链管理
区块链技术可以帮助企业实现供应链的透明化、可追溯化。通过区块链,企业可以实时追踪产品的生产、运输、销售等环节,提高供应链效率。
3. 身份验证
区块链技术可以实现去中心化的身份验证,用户可以通过区块链技术进行身份认证,保护个人信息安全。
4. 智能合约
智能合约是区块链技术的重要应用之一,它是一种基于区块链的自动执行合约。在智能合约中,合约条款被编程在区块链上,一旦满足触发条件,合约将自动执行。
学习区块链技术的方法
1. 理论学习
了解区块链的基本概念、技术原理、应用场景等,可以通过阅读相关书籍、在线课程、学术论文等方式。
2. 实践操作
学习区块链技术,需要通过实际操作来加深理解。可以使用区块链开发平台,如以太坊、Hyperledger Fabric等,进行实际开发。
3. 社群交流
加入区块链社群,与其他区块链爱好者交流学习,可以了解最新的行业动态,拓展人脉。
总结
区块链技术作为一种新兴的分布式账本技术,具有广泛的应用前景。从入门到精通,需要不断学习、实践和交流。希望本文能帮助你更好地了解区块链技术,为你的职业生涯增添一抹亮色。
